Job DescriptionYou will play a very important role developing and maintaining our core platform as well as designing and implementing new solutions. You will be a key player in our dev team with highly skilled and experienced backend and frontend engineeers, UX/UI designer and dev ops team. You will report to the IT Director.
You will get the opportunity to define your own tasks as well influence planning and decisions regarding technologies and architecture going forward. After a focused introduction, you will be involved in developing our core micro service platform as well as new projects, internal and external API’s.
Your main tasks will be to design and develop new features, maintain and improve the existing products and optimize workflows based on feedback from different stake holders.
You will be working with a fully automated test and deploy set up where code quality, auto healing and auto scalable solutions are of the essence. Collaboration and team work is at the core of this position and you will be expected to be able to handle several projects or tasks simultaneously.

GoGift is the Nordic market leader with a global reach within the gift card industry. We are 100+ passionate people excited about gifting and having a good time when creating big things. Our industry is in rapid development and has in recent years experienced significant growth. As a result, we have developed into a dynamic and international company. Our diverse team is made up of colleagues from 28 different nationalities and counting. We are based in modern offices located in the historic setting of Nordisk Film in Valby.
